- PRTT1A is a very simple 10Base-T1L Ethernet to 0-10V output converter
  module.
- PRTT1S is a CO2- and RH measurement module with 10Base-T1L and PoDL power
  sink.
- PRTT1C is a "white box switch" device, meant to control the other members
  of the PRTT1L family of devices, connected via 10Base-T1L and PoDL power.

All arch/arm/dts/stm32mp151-prtt1X.dtsi files will be removed after
kernel mainlining is done.

diff --git a/arch/arm/boards/protonic-stm32mp1/board.c 
b/arch/arm/boards/protonic-stm32mp1/board.c
new file mode 100644
index 0000000000..7edf7e96ff
--- /dev/null
+++ b/arch/arm/boards/protonic-stm32mp1/board.c
@@ -0,0 +1,38 @@
+// SPDX-License-Identifier: GPL-2.0+
+
+#include <bootsource.h>
+#include <common.h>
+#include <init.h>
+#include <mach/bbu.h>
+
+static int t1a_probe(struct device_d *dev)
+{
+       int flags;
+
+       flags = bootsource_get_instance() == 0 ? BBU_HANDLER_FLAG_DEFAULT : 0;
+       stm32mp_bbu_mmc_register_handler("sd", "/dev/mmc0.ssbl", flags);
+
+       flags = bootsource_get_instance() == 1 ? BBU_HANDLER_FLAG_DEFAULT : 0;
+       stm32mp_bbu_mmc_register_handler("emmc", "/dev/mmc1.ssbl", flags);
+
+       if (bootsource_get_instance() == 0)
+               of_device_enable_path("/chosen/environment-sd");
+       else
+               of_device_enable_path("/chosen/environment-emmc");
+
+       return 0;
+}
+
+static const struct of_device_id t1a_of_match[] = {
+       { .compatible = "prt,prtt1a" },
+       { .compatible = "prt,prtt1c" },
+       { .compatible = "prt,prtt1s" },
+       { /* sentinel */ },
+};
+
+static struct driver_d t1a_board_driver = {
+       .name = "board-prtt1l",
+       .probe = t1a_probe,
+       .of_compatible = t1a_of_match,
+};
+postcore_platform_driver(t1a_board_driver);

diff --git a/arch/arm/dts/stm32mp151-prtt1c.dtsi 
b/arch/arm/dts/stm32mp151-prtt1c.dtsi
new file mode 100644
index 0000000000..c8951a0705
--- /dev/null
+++ b/arch/arm/dts/stm32mp151-prtt1c.dtsi
@@ -0,0 +1,325 @@
+// SPDX-License-Identifier: (GPL-2.0+ OR BSD-3-Clause)
+/*
+ * Copyright (C) Protonic Holland
+ * Author: David Jander <[email protected]>
+ */
+/dts-v1/;
+
+#include "stm32mp151-prtt1l.dtsi"
+
+/ {
+       model = "Protonic PRTT1C";
+       compatible = "prt,prtt1c", "st,stm32mp151";
+
+       clock_sja1105: clock-sja1105 {
+               compatible = "fixed-clock";
+               #clock-cells = <0>;
+               clock-frequency = <25000000>;
+       };
+
+       wfx_pwrseq: wfx_pwrseq {
+               compatible = "mmc-pwrseq-simple";
+               reset-gpios = <&gpiod 8 GPIO_ACTIVE_LOW>;
+       };
+};
+
+&qspi {
+       status = "disabled";
+};
+
+&ethernet0 {
+       /delete-property/phy-reset-gpios;
+       max-speed = <100>;
+
+       fixed-link {
+               speed = <100>;
+               full-duplex;
+       };
+
+       mdio0 {
+               #address-cells = <1>;
+               #size-cells = <0>;
+               compatible = "snps,dwmac-mdio";
+
+               /* Switch port 0, DP83TD510 * /
+               t1l0_phy: ethernet-phy@6 {
+                       compatible = "ethernet-phy-ieee802.3-c22";
+                       reg = <6>;
+                       max-speed = <10>;
+                       interrupt-parent = <&gpioa>;
+                       interrupts = <4 IRQ_TYPE_LEVEL_LOW>;
+                       reset-gpios = <&gpioa 3 GPIO_ACTIVE_LOW>;
+               };
+
+               /* Switch port 1, DP83TD510 * /
+               t1l1_phy: ethernet-phy@7 {
+                       compatible = "ethernet-phy-ieee802.3-c22";
+                       reg = <7>;
+                       max-speed = <10>;
+                       interrupt-parent = <&gpiog>;
+                       interrupts = <8 IRQ_TYPE_LEVEL_LOW>;
+                       reset-gpios = <&gpiog 12 GPIO_ACTIVE_LOW>;
+               };
+
+               /* Switch port 2, DP83TD510 * /
+               t1l2_phy: ethernet-phy@10 {
+                       compatible = "ethernet-phy-ieee802.3-c22";
+                       reg = <10>;
+                       max-speed = <10>;
+                       interrupt-parent = <&gpiog>;
+                       interrupts = <10 IRQ_TYPE_LEVEL_LOW>;
+                       reset-gpios = <&gpiog 11 GPIO_ACTIVE_LOW>;
+               };
+
+               /* Switch port 3, KSZ9131 */
+               rj45_phy: ethernet-phy@2 {
+                       reg = <2>;
+                       max-speed = <100>;
+                       interrupt-parent = <&gpiog>;
+                       interrupts = <7 IRQ_TYPE_LEVEL_LOW>;
+                       reset-gpios = <&gpiog 9 GPIO_ACTIVE_LOW>;
+               };
+       };
+};
+
+&spi1 {
+       /delete-property/dmas;
+       /delete-property/dma-names;
+       pinctrl-names = "default";
+       pinctrl-0 = <&spi1_pins_a1>;
+       cs-gpios = <&gpioa 15 GPIO_ACTIVE_LOW>;
+       status = "okay";
+
+       switch@0 {
+               compatible = "nxp,sja1105q";
+               reg = <0>;
+               spi-max-frequency = <4000000>;
+               spi-rx-delay-us = <1>;
+               spi-tx-delay-us = <1>;
+               spi-cpha;
+
+               reset-gpios = <&gpioe 6 GPIO_ACTIVE_LOW>;
+
+               clocks = <&clock_sja1105>;
+
+               ports {
+                       #address-cells = <1>;
+                       #size-cells = <0>;
+
+                       port@0 {
+                               reg = <0>;
+                               label = "t1l0";
+                               phy-mode = "rmii";
+
+                               fixed-link {
+                                       speed = <10>;
+                                       full-duplex;
+                               };
+                       };
+
+                       port@1 {
+                               reg = <1>;
+                               label = "t1l1";
+                               phy-mode = "rmii";
+
+                               fixed-link {
+                                       speed = <10>;
+                                       full-duplex;
+                               };
+                       };
+
+                       port@2 {
+                               reg = <2>;
+                               label = "t1l2";
+                               phy-mode = "rmii";
+
+                               fixed-link {
+                                       speed = <10>;
+                                       full-duplex;
+                               };
+                       };
+
+                       port@3 {
+                               reg = <3>;
+                               label = "rj45";
+                               phy-handle = <&rj45_phy>;
+                               phy-mode = "rgmii-id";
+                       };
+
+                       port@4 {
+                               reg = <4>;
+                               label = "cpu";
+                               ethernet = <&ethernet0>;
+                               phy-mode = "rmii";
+
+                               fixed-link {
+                                       speed = <100>;
+                                       full-duplex;
+                               };
+                       };
+               };
+       };
+};
